28.10.2010 - Central banks to cooperate on Islamic liquidity management
From Financeasia.com: Eleven central banks and two multilateral organisations establish the International Islamic Liquidity Management Corporation to absorb excess liquidity and facilitate greater investment flows within the Islamic financial services industry.
